Hydrodynamical models of plane-parallel radiative shocks are presented for shock velocities not less than 1000 km/s. The post-shock regions and the shocks themselves are found to be highly nonstationary. Approximate light curves of the post-shock regions are obtained. The presence of a stochastic component is suggested in the variations of flow patterns, shock parameters, and emission rates, resulting mainly from the supersonic interactions between the post-main shock gas and the dense shell at the base of the post-shock region.
